#  Ansonia Copper and Brass, Inc., Ansonia, CT; and Ansonia Copper & Brass, Inc., Waterbury, CT; Notice of Termination of Investigation

Pursuant to Section 221 of the Trade Act of 1974, as amended, an investigation was initiated on October 19, 2007 in response to a petition filed by a company official on behalf of workers of Ansonia Copper & Brass, Inc., Ansonia, Connecticut (TA-W-62,331) and Ansonia Copper & Brass, Inc., Waterbury, Connecticut (TA-W-62,331A).

The subject firm workers are under existing certifications (TA-W-58,222 and TA-W-58,222A) that expire on December 7, 2007.

The petitioner has requested that the petition be withdrawn. Consequently, the investigation has been terminated. Further investigation in this case would serve no purpose.
